I am building my first Zkit-1 and surprised myself during assembling the PCB, as I didn't catch this sooner.
On the ZKit-1 SET Amp Instructions dated 2020 (the latest on the site page below), the PCB on page 2 shows 33uF 450V Caps on the lower left side of the board. The latest BOM I was able to scour is from the Decware page where you purchase the ZKit-1 PCB. This also shows the Capacitors for this location as 33uF 450v. During assembly, I was getting ready to install these when I noticed by Rev 2025 PCB is silk screened for 47uF 500v. Double checking the latest Schematics from August 2025 are also showing 47uF 500v.
Sorry, can't post links to images or docs yet, but the current manual and schematic is on the ZKit-1 Page.
At first I thought this was an update on the board to not have to piggy back the 0.47uF and 0.1uF capacitors for the Anniversary Mod, but the Schematic still shows these caps for the Mod as well... so that does not appear to be the case.
I have two options; install the 33uF 500v I have in hand then apply the Mod caps as well, or hold off and order the 47UF 500v then install to the Schematic.
I do recall seeing some posters noting changing these values in the forums, so much that I assume Steve concurred and updated the Schematic and PCB to reflect this.
